PARIS — His Majesty Sultan Haitham bin Tarik and French President Emmanuel Macron attended the Oman-France Business Forum in Paris on Monday, where the Omani leader highlighted the growing economic and investment partnership between the two countries and called for greater efforts to unlock new opportunities for joint ventures.
Speaking at the forum, His Majesty Sultan Haitham praised the progress achieved in bilateral economic relations across multiple sectors, stressing the importance of intensifying cooperation to identify new investment opportunities that can lead to promising projects and long-term partnerships.
The forum, held as part of the His Majesty the Sultan’s official visit to France, brought together business leaders, investors and senior officials from both countries to explore avenues for expanding trade and investment cooperation.

Several agreements and memoranda of understanding were signed on the sidelines of the event between Omani and French institutions and companies. The deals covered a range of sectors including energy, industry, transport, space, artificial intelligence, advanced technologies, education and aviation.
